3. Breakthroughs in Renewable Energy
With climate change becoming an urgent global concern, 2025 will see major strides in renewable energy technologies. Innovations in solar, wind, and battery storage will make clean energy more efficient and accessible.
Notable Advances:
- Perovskite Solar Cells: These next-gen solar panels promise higher efficiency and lower production costs.
- Solid-State Batteries: Faster charging, longer lifespan, and improved safety for electric vehicles and grid storage.
- Green Hydrogen: Advances in electrolysis will make hydrogen fuel a viable alternative to fossil fuels.
4. CRISPR 2.0: Precision Gene Editing
Gene-editing technology is set to take a giant leap forward in 2025. CRISPR-Cas9 paved the way, but newer techniques like base editing and prime editing will enable even more precise modifications to DNA.
Potential Applications:
- Curing Genetic Diseases: Treatments for sickle cell anemia, cystic fibrosis, and Huntington’s disease could become a reality.
- Agricultural Improvements: Crops with enhanced resistance to pests and climate extremes.
- Bioengineered Organs: Lab-grown organs for transplants could reduce donor shortages.
5. Space Exploration Reaches New Heights
2025 will be a pivotal year for space exploration, with missions targeting the Moon, Mars, and beyond. Both government agencies and private companies are pushing the boundaries of interplanetary travel.
Major Milestones:
- Artemis Program: NASA’s mission to return humans to the Moon, including the first woman and person of color.
- Mars Sample Return: NASA and ESA collaborate to bring Martian soil samples back to Earth.
- Commercial Space Stations: Companies like Axiom Space aim to launch private orbital habitats.

8. Sustainable Food Tech Innovations
With the global population rising, sustainable food production is critical. 2025 will see breakthroughs in lab-grown meat, vertical farming, and alternative protein sources.
Key Trends:
- Cultivated Meat: Affordable, lab-grown meat products hitting supermarket shelves.
- Precision Fermentation: Microbes engineered to produce dairy and egg proteins without animals.
- Smart Farming: AI and IoT-driven agriculture to maximize yield with minimal environmental impact.
